Looting
Looting is still kind of helter skelter right now with our speed pulling. Though we did increase our speed compared to the rest of the guilds history with loot. We can still improve on this. We had an unusually high number of epic drops and it kind of slowed our momentum. Since I am still researching this, the only tip I can give on this one is this; In your free time, do some research and map out your upgrades, learn who drops them and if they are a true upgrade for you. Make note of them . This way when they do drop you will know immediately whether or not you need to roll. Having notes on standby can be used as a great reminder of whether you need the item or not.

Personally I think Vault is a complete waste of time and here's why.
1) It's absolutely impossible to schedule
2) It might be a 10 minute kill, but it's 20-30 minutes to get there and get the kill. I think this is better spent learning a new boss in Naxx.
3) It's PVP loot. Yes there are a couple pieces of PVE loot that could POSSIBLY drop (there's 85 items in the loot table), but those pieces are the same ones that you can buy for badges and badges are really easy to come by.
Once we're farming Naxx steadily we might be able to break off to go to VoA, but until then I don't think it's worth the time.
